Output ec41543d201322f2205528f9eaa4f6d7d77fd003db8cdc5529ae9aaee8bb36a1:1

value
501384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a27ca7ce50fa507993a106b7ef47420dd06ded2b OP_EQUAL
address
2N84NnaMaFgbK3p7ZCPHj4KeyS8zdRUkt5R
transaction
ec41543d201322f2205528f9eaa4f6d7d77fd003db8cdc5529ae9aaee8bb36a1
confirmations
40764
spent
true